- Notifications
You must be signed in to change notification settings - Fork 4.9k
Closed
Labels
area/connectorsConnector related issuesConnector related issuesautoteamconnectors/source/slackconnectors/sources-apiteam/connectors-pythontype/bugSomething isn't workingSomething isn't working
Description
Environment
- Slack connector: version 0.1.13
- Severity: Medium
- Step where error happened: SAT tests
Current Behavior
Failed.
Expected Behavior
Successfully pass.
Logs
You can find it here
LOG
> Task :airbyte-integrations:connectors:source-slack:sourceAcceptanceTest ============================= test session starts ============================== platform linux -- Python 3.7.11, pytest-6.2.5, py-1.11.0, pluggy-1.0.0 rootdir: /test_input plugins: timeout-1.4.2, sugar-0.9.4 collected 18 items test_core.py ............... [ 83%] test_full_refresh.py F [ 88%] test_incremental.py Fs [100%] =================================== FAILURES =================================== ________________ TestFullRefresh.test_sequential_reads[inputs0] ________________ self = <source_acceptance_test.tests.test_full_refresh.TestFullRefresh object at 0x7eff9e7afa90> inputs = FullRefreshConfig(config_path='secrets/config.json', configured_catalog_path='integration_tests/full_refresh_catalog.json', timeout_seconds=7200, ignored_fields=None) connector_config = SecretDict(******) configured_catalog = ConfiguredAirbyteCatalog(streams=[ConfiguredAirbyteStream(stream=AirbyteStream(name='channels', json_schema=***'type': '...l_refresh'>, cursor_field=None, destination_sync_mode=<DestinationSyncMode.overwrite: 'overwrite'>, primary_key=None)]) docker_runner = <source_acceptance_test.utils.connector_runner.ConnectorRunner object at 0x7eff9e6f5bd0> detailed_logger = <AirbyteNativeLogger detailed_logger /test_input/acceptance_tests_logs/test_full_refresh.py__TestFullRefresh__test_sequential_reads[inputs0].txt (DEBUG)> def test_sequential_reads( self, inputs: ConnectionTestConfig, connector_config: SecretDict, configured_catalog: ConfiguredAirbyteCatalog, docker_runner: ConnectorRunner, detailed_logger: Logger, ): ignored_fields = getattr(inputs, "ignored_fields") or *** configured_catalog = full_refresh_only_catalog(configured_catalog) output = docker_runner.call_read(connector_config, configured_catalog) records_1 = [message.record for message in output if message.type == Type.RECORD] records_by_stream_1 = defaultdict(list) for record in records_1: records_by_stream_1[record.stream].append(record.data) output = docker_runner.call_read(connector_config, configured_catalog) records_2 = [message.record for message in output if message.type == Type.RECORD] records_by_stream_2 = defaultdict(list) for record in records_2: records_by_stream_2[record.stream].append(record.data) Are you willing to submit a PR?
Yes
Metadata
Metadata
Assignees
Labels
area/connectorsConnector related issuesConnector related issuesautoteamconnectors/source/slackconnectors/sources-apiteam/connectors-pythontype/bugSomething isn't workingSomething isn't working